About Walnut Creek

Located in Contra Costa County, California, is the charming city of Walnut Creek. Founded in 1862, this city has a rich history and its story is one that is intertwined with the United States’ history.

History of Walnut Creek:

In the early days of the city’s history, it was known as “The Corners” because it was the meeting point of several roads that connected different areas in the region. It wasn’t until 1862 that the city was officially named ‘Walnut Creek’ after a creek located on the eastern side of the city that had a small grove of walnut trees growing near its banks.

In the late 1800s, the Southern Pacific Railroad began running through Walnut Creek which led to a growth in economic activity. Various businesses including hotels and saloons were established to serve travelers who passed through the area via the railway. The first school was also opened during this time creating much-needed education infrastructure for families living in Walnut Creek.

The 1906 San Francisco earthquake saw a mass influx of people fleeing from San Francisco; this led to a population boom taking place in Walnut Creek and consequently created many job opportunities. The city remained relatively unscathed during both World War I and II, meaning there was no significant damage that would have disrupted the economy throughout those times.

The late 1950s saw significant development in building subdivisions designed for residents commuting to Oakland or San Francisco. During the 1960s suburbanization continued at an increasing rate resulting in a series of long strips or clusters of strip development serving regional interests which have since been renovated into lifestyle megaplexes including shopping centres and commercial complexes.

Modern life in Walnut Creek:

Today, life in Walnut Creek is about embracing diversity and enjoying all that it has to offer. Located just 18 miles east of Oakland and approximately 20 miles northeast of San Francisco, residents have access to world-class amenities but still maintain a small-town feel.

Residents can explore the city’s numerous hiking trails, parks, and preserved open spaces including the Iron Horse Trail, Castle Rock Regional Recreation Area, Briones Regional Park amongst others. The city has many events celebrating the arts and culture, including theatre productions, festivals showcasing food and drinks as well as outdoor concerts.

Walnut Creek’s historic downtown district is a sight to behold with plenty of restaurants, bars, and boutiques to explore. The Rooted Vine Bar, Modern China Cafe, and Ruth’s Chris Steak House are just a few of the local favorites.

In terms of education in Walnut Creek, there is access to excellent schooling facilities with Mt Diablo Unified School District serving the area. There are also several higher education institutions nearby including St Mary’s College of California, Diablo Valley College among others.

Housing options in Walnut Creek are diverse and include everything from large mansions with scenic views to more modest-sized homes or suburban-style townhouses.

In conclusion, Walnut Creek has come a long way since its modest beginnings as “The Corners”. The city’s history is inspiring, and the local community has created a great place for both residents and visitors to experience a mix of urban convenience blended with natural beauty.
